As the Editor-in-Chief, I am delighted to share this edition, which explores the theme “Workplace Culture of Playfulness: Creating an Environment of Humour and Positivity.” This is a topic that resonates deeply in today’s dynamic workplaces, where balancing productivity and well-being has become more important than ever.
The concept of playfulness at work may seem unconventional to some, but its impact on employee engagement, morale, and overall performance is extensive. Creating a playful workplace is not about reducing accountability or focus—it is about cultivating an atmosphere where stress is alleviated, ideas flow freely, and individuals are energised to perform their best. It is about understanding that when people enjoy what they do, they are more creative, motivated, and engaged.
